Golf at Ski Resorts in the Summer

When the snow melts and the ski lifts slow down, Italy’s premier ski resorts transform into stunning summer golf destinations. With pristine fairways set against dramatic mountain backdrops, these resorts offer a truly unique way to enjoy golf in the off-season. Here are three must-visit ski resorts that double as world-class golf venues during the summer months.

1. Cortina d’Ampezzo – Veneto

Known as the “Queen of the Dolomites,” Cortina d’Ampezzo is a premier ski resort that turns into a golfer’s paradise in summer. The Cortina Golf Club offers a challenging 9-hole course surrounded by the jagged peaks of the Dolomites. Combine your game with a hike or a gondola ride to truly appreciate the natural beauty of this region.

2. Madonna di Campiglio – Trentino-Alto Adige

This chic ski resort becomes a tranquil retreat for golfers in the summer. The Campo Carlo Magno Golf Club, designed in 1921, is one of Italy’s oldest courses and offers breathtaking views of the Brenta Dolomites. Its 9-hole course is perfect for golfers looking for a mix of sport and relaxation.

3. Bormio – Lombardy

Famous for its thermal baths and ski slopes, Bormio also boasts an excellent golf course during the summer. The Bormio Golf Club features a 9-hole course with well-manicured greens and stunning views of the surrounding mountains. After your game, unwind in one of Bormio’s luxurious spas.

Why Golf at Ski Resorts?

Playing golf at ski resorts in summer offers a unique combination of sport, scenery, and serenity. The courses are often less crowded, and the alpine climate ensures mild temperatures—perfect for a day on the greens. Plus, many resorts offer summer activities like hiking, mountain biking, and spa treatments, making them ideal for a well-rounded getaway.
